Transaction 6955c1a5310877409e4b17ea7cf90067899fd6a642ca4da1bf91265ad220e4fc
1 Input
1 Output
-
6955c1a5310877409e4b17ea7cf90067899fd6a642ca4da1bf91265ad220e4fc:0
- value
- 21677
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7efe62d490312fb8b6f1a9fb94fb60c5fe215ab8 OP_EQUAL
- address
- 3DGVomTrLZfYJL8vJbZW3qcjkaZs2WSor4